Retaining rings are essential components in motorcycle engines, playing a crucial role in securing pistons and other moving parts. These circular fasteners prevent components from slipping out of their designated positions, ensuring optimal performance and safety. Made from high-quality materials, retaining rings are designed to withstand the rigors of engine operation, including high temperatures and vibrations.
Advantages of using reliable retaining rings include enhanced durability, decreased maintenance frequency, and improved engine efficiency. Properly installed retaining rings contribute to the longevity of engine components and prevent costly repairs. In your motorcycle, you may find retaining rings used in various applications, such as in crankshafts and valve guides.
For best results, ensure you select the correct size and type of retaining ring for your specific motorcycle model. Always refer to your motorcycle’s service manual for guidance on installation and maintenance. Regular inspection of retaining rings can help prevent failure and keep your engine running smoothly for years to come.
